The Great Smoky Mountain National Park is the country’s most visited park, and it must come as no surprise when you consider the bounty of flora, fauna, and natural beauty spread over 500,000 acres the place has to offer. Conveniently located a 15-minute car drive away, Gatlinburg is a perfect place for glampers to set up camp and really make the most of what the location has to offer.Activities near Gatlinburg

Gatlinburg, a small mountain town in Tennessee, is waiting for you! Here are some of the unique experiences you can enjoy when staying in this lovely town. For those who enjoy spending time in the mountains, there is something for you. Don’t hike up the Anakeesta mountain, fly up there in a one-of-a-kind Chondola - an experience like no other. Going for a walk? Do so along the longest Skybridge in North America.
But Gatlinburg is more than just a town. This locality offers visitors a multitude of different activities such as ziplining, whitewater rafting, golf, fishing, as well as a whopping 800 miles of hiking trails in the natural park. Biking, bird watching, and horseback riding are also recommended activities to try while you’re outside in Gatlinburg.
